ATRA Announces its 31st Chapter Affiliate – North Texas

(Alexandria, VA) The American Therapeutic Recreation is pleased to announce the newest addition to the association’s strong grassroots organization. The ATRA Board of Directors officially approved the North Texas Therapeutic Recreation Association, during the American Therapeutic Recreation Association’s Mid-Year Professional Issues Forum held March 5-9, 2005 in Washington DC.

ATRA President Nancy McFarlane identifies chapters as the "backbone" of the Association. “Chapters provide an essential way for ATRA members to receive and disseminate information on a local level.” The new chapter covers the general Dallas/Ft Worth metropolitan area. The new officers are President: Dana Dempsey, President Elect: Faith Stoppelmoor, Secretary: Edwina Cadwalader, Treasurer: Sharon (Shani) McKenzie, Members at Large: Bill Pratt and Theresa Shields are excited to lead the chapter in many important efforts to support the profession, including helping to host the upcoming ATRA 2006 Professional Issues Mid-Year forum planned for March 17 - 20, 2006 in Plano, Texas. Board member Theresa Shields describes the new chapter as a group of TR professionals who she could connect with and rely upon for support. “The creation of the North Texas chapter is very exciting to me. The chapter will open doors for everyone in the area, providing support, networking and education. I have become involved in this chapter because I'm passionate about the profession and want to see it grow. I encourage everyone to be an active member in their chapter.”

The American Therapeutic Recreation Association (ATRA) was founded in 1984 to advance the the profession of therapeutic recreation. ATRA is a non-profit professional membership organization dedicating 100% of resources and efforts to promote therapeutic recreation professionals in health care and human service settings.
